Organisations in Sheffield providing specialist vocational rehabilitation services.
Access to Work Scheme submitted by Simon Pickvance — last modified 2007-08-20 11:02
How the Access to Work Scheme run by JobCentre Plus (DWP) works. This is the scheme that helps people to remain in work by providing equipment, assistants, transport and advice. Financial help is provided to companies.
Bridge Employment submitted by Rowan Merewood — last modified 2007-11-19 10:55
Bridge Employment is a supported employment agency which provides support for people with disabilities and mental health problems in finding and keeping employment.
CFS/ME Adult Services for South Yorkshire & North Derbyshire submitted by khindmarch — last modified 2007-10-22 12:47
Provides a therapy service for adults with CFS/ME in South Yorkshire and North Derbyshire and also provides training and advice for professionals/voluntary organisations/ families who offer support to adults with CFS/ME across the region.
Clinical Psychology Services in Acute Trauma Care submitted by khindmarch — last modified 2007-05-01 10:53
The Clinical Psychology Service in acute trauma care is a small service for patients cared for in the following specialities: - Child and adult burns - Hand trauma - Orthopaedics - Accident and emergency. The team can help with coping with long term treatment/rehabilitation following injury, and return to work.

EOPD submitted by Rowan Merewood — last modified 2007-06-07 10:01
Employment opportunities for people with disabilities (EOPD) offers employment help for people on disability related benefits.
Freeman College submitted by khindmarch — last modified 2007-11-19 11:46
Freeman College is a specialist College and is part of the Ruskin Mill Educational Trust. Places are offered to young people aged between 16 and 25 who are unable to attend general further education college due to learning difficulties associated with developmental delay.
IMBY submitted by khindmarch — last modified 2007-06-01 08:00
IMBY is the Social Firm development agency for Yorkshire and the Humber. It stimulates, develops and supports Social Firms within the region and provides employment opportunities for disabled people.
Inclusive Living Sheffield submitted by khindmarch — last modified 2007-05-22 12:15
The aim of this service is to raise the self-esteem and skills of disabled people in Sheffield and the sub-region.
Jobcentre Plus: Incapacity Benefit Personal Adviser submitted by khindmarch — last modified 2007-10-22 12:47
An IBPA supports individuals with health problems and disabilities to overcome barriers in returning to work through the Pathways to Work scheme.
